Medical Billing Errors: How to Dodge Costly Errors
Navigating the complex world of medical billing can be a source of stress for both patients and medical facilities . Frequent errors in the billing cycle can lead to denied claims , monetary setbacks , and administrative headaches . To reduce these potential issues, it’s vital to implement proactive strategies. Here are a few tips to guide you.
- Thoroughly verify patient data , including insurance coverage and demographic data .
- Utilize precise medical coding including CPT, ICD-10, and HCPCS descriptions.
- Periodically review your billing procedures for likely errors.
- Consider outsourcing your billing operations to a specialized medical billing service .
- Stay updated on updates in billing regulations .
By taking these straightforward steps, you can substantially reduce the probability of costly payment mistakes and guarantee correct claims submissions.
